Understanding the Role of HRM in Modern Business

Human Resources plays a central role in modern business by aligning talent with strategy amid rapid changes like digital transformation and global competition. Its importance has grown as organizations prioritize employee engagement, retention, and adaptability to drive profitability and innovation.

HR oversees recruitment, development, compliance, and organizational culture, evolving from a primarily administrative function to a strategic partner. In today’s landscape, HR utilizes data analytics and AI to forecast needs and improve decision-making, directly impacting revenue through optimized workforces.

The department earns its “backbone” status by mitigating risks, fostering diversity, and enhancing productivity. Companies with strong HR practices experience up to 2.5 times higher revenue growth. HR acts as the bridge between leadership’s vision and employee execution, ensuring organizational resilience in volatile markets.

Why HRM is Essential for Organizations

People management has evolved into a strategic function that adds immense value to modern organizations. No longer just an administrative department, it has become the backbone of organizational success by overseeing the most critical asset: the workforce.

  1. Talent Management and Performance: Effective management ensures organizations attract, develop, and retain the right talent, directly improving employee productivity and overall performance.
  2. Cost Efficiency: Labor costs can account for up to 70% of total company expenses. By reducing turnover costs (which can range from 50-120% of an employee’s annual salary) and improving operational efficiency, organizations often see a 150-300% ROI from implementing strong people management systems within just 1-2 years.
  3. Legal Compliance: Effective management ensures compliance with over 180 labor laws, protecting organizations from costly fines, penalties, and legal risks.
  4. Employee Retention: By offering career development opportunities, recognition programs, and supportive policies, organizations can reduce turnover and retain valuable institutional knowledge.
  5. Positive Work Culture: People management fosters engagement, wellness, and diversity initiatives that boost morale, motivation, and workplace relationships.
  6. Strategic Planning: Data-driven HR analytics help organizations make informed decisions about workforce needs, resource allocation, and long-term strategy.

Key Areas Where HRM Impacts Business

Human Resource Management profoundly influences business success by optimizing workforce potential, ensuring compliance, and aligning talent with strategic goals. Effective drives productivity, reduces turnover, and enhances financial outcomes like profits and market share.

Talent Acquisition:

HRM streamlines recruitment and selection to attract skilled talent, reducing hiring costs and time-to-fill positions. Proper onboarding helps new hires adapt quickly to organizational processes and culture, boosting early productivity and improving retention rates.

Employee Development:

Training and development programs build employee skills, fostering growth and adaptability to business needs. This alignment motivates staff, improves performance, and lowers churn by creating a culture of continuous learning.

Performance Management

People management systems track goals, provide feedback, and reward contributions, directly linking individual efforts to organizational objectives. This approach enhances overall productivity, collaboration, and service quality.

Employee Relations

A key focus is mediating conflicts, promoting open communication, and cultivating inclusive cultures to build trust. Support for employee well-being includes mental health resources, flexible policies, and engagement surveys designed to reduce burnout and increase satisfaction.

Compliance and Culture

Ensuring legal compliance, managing risks, and promoting positive work environments are essential roles. This includes offering mental health support to combat burnout. A strong organizational culture can reduce turnover by up to 68% and contribute to better strategic decision-making.

The Future of HRM in Business

The future of HRM evolves through AI, flexible work, and sustainability, reshaping business practices. AI enhances recruitment by matching candidates via skills, anonymizing profiles to cut bias, and standardizing interviews for fairness. Predictive analytics forecasts turnover using engagement and performance data, enabling 25-30% attrition reductions via targeted plans at firms like IBM.

HR manages virtual teams with communication tools, check-ins, Asana tracking, feedback, and mental health support. Hybrid policies adapt eligibility, cybersecurity, equipment, and handbooks based on feedback for inclusivity.

Green HRM promotes eco-policies like sustainable hiring, energy training, low-carbon incentives, remote work emissions cuts, and CSR integration in appraisals. It boosts ESG alignment, reputation, and team motivation.

Challenges Faced by HRM in Modern Businesses

Modern businesses are challenged with globalization, tech shifts, and compliance demands.

  • Globalization and Diversity: HR faces hurdles managing cross-cultural teams via language barriers, time zones, collaboration gaps, and trust issues in global workforces. Cultural sensitivity training builds awareness, reduces conflicts, improves communication, and fosters inclusion for diverse teams. These efforts promote respect, engagement, and retention across borders.
  • Tech Advancements: Digital transformation pressures with AI integration into systems, data silos, skill gaps, and resistance to automation in recruitment self-service tools. Upskilling addresses future jobs through modular training, e-learning partnerships (Coursera/Udemy), and continuous learning cultures for AI readiness. HCM platforms automate onboarding and personalize development to cut costs and boost productivity.
  • Legal/Compliance Issues: HR navigates complex employment laws like FMLA, taxes, and garnishments by identifying obligations and adapting policies globally. Data privacy demands protect sensitive information amid cyberattacks, remote work, and regulations via secure measures against human error. Robust strategies ensure ethical standards and trust.

Recruitment and Selection: The Importance of HRM in Building the Right Team

Recruitment is one of the most visible aspects of hr tools. A business can only thrive if it has the right talent in the right roles. HR professionals are responsible for designing job descriptions, sourcing candidates, conducting interviews, and selecting individuals who fit both the skill requirements and the company culture. The importance of this is evident here, as strategic hiring ensures long-term stability and better workforce alignment.

A strategic recruitment process reduces turnover, minimises hiring costs, and ensures that employees contribute meaningfully to the organisation’s growth. Additionally, uses modern tools such as Applicant Tracking Systems (ATS) and AI-driven recruitment to streamline hiring processes and improve efficiency.
